Thousands bid adieu to Nandamuri Harikrishna

  • | Friday | 31st August, 2018

HYDERABAD: Cries of Tiger zinda hai, Tiger malli pudathadu (Tiger will be reborn)” and “Johar Harikrishna Johar Johar” rent the air as thousands made their way to Mehdipatnam in the city on Thursday to pay their last respects to departed actor-politician Nandamuri Harikrishna Hundreds of emotional fans also clambered onto the foot overbridge near NMDC to catch a glimpse of the actor’s last journey. Scores of people lost their chappals in the melee but continued to walk in the procession. Fans and TDP supporters gathered at Mehdipatnam threw rose petals on the cortege as the procession began.While Andhra Pradesh chief minister N Chandrababu Naidu and Harikrishna’s younger brother and actor Balakrishna, who is also Hindupur MLA, acknowledged the crowds, Harikrishna’s son Jr NTR, deep in grief, kept to himself. Nandamuri family members followed close behind the cortege in a number of cars bearing ‘Nandamuri family’ stickers.Hundreds of fans and followers of Harikrishna joined the funeral procession.Though members of the public were initially allowed in to pay their respects, they were stopped later and not allowed beyond the barricades set up on the left side of the road.A huge police contingent, posted at the lane leading to the house to regulate the flow of people since morning, had put up barricades, only allowing in family members, politicians, actors and other prominent visitors.However, the public, which was waiting patiently for the funeral procession to begin, raised slogans as soon the decked-up vehicle carrying Harikrishna came out of the lane.Nandamuri Harikrishna was laid to rest with full state honours.The sea of humanity accompanying the cortege forced the police to stop vehicular traffic for nearly 15 minutes after the procession started.There were also some tense moments when a large number of people, eager to join the funeral procession, broke through the police cordon and nearly caused a stampede.
